Sabres make roster moves ahead of season finale, send help to Amerks

BUFFALO – The Sabres made three roster moves prior to Friday’s season finale against the Chicago Blackhawks, sending defenseman Casey Fitzgerald and goalie Aaron Dell to the Rochester Americans and recalling netminder Michael Houser.

The Amerks, who thumped the Utica Comets 8-1 in Friday’s regular-season finale at Blue Cross Arena, needed the victory to stay alive the AHL North Division playoff chase. Their defense has been decimated by injuries and recalls, so Fitzgerald’s arrival was ... Read the full article

Dynamic season earns Sabres prospect Jack Quinn AHL top rookie honors

Buffalo Sabres prospect Jack Quinn, who has enjoyed a dynamic season with the Rochester Americans, has been named the AHL’s Dudley Garrett Memorial Award as rookie of the year, the league announced this afternoon.

Quinn, 20, scored four times in the opening week and hasn’t let up, compiling 25 goals and 59 points in 44 games entering tonight’s season finale against the Utica Comets. His 1.34 points per game ranks first among rookies and ... Read the full article

Sabres prospects JJ Peterka, Jack Quinn earn honors from AHL

Buffalo Sabres forward prospects JJ Peterka and Jack Quinn have earned AHL All-Rookie Team honors for their dynamic seasons with the Rochester Americans, the league announced Wednesday.

Peterka, 20, leads all rookies with 64 points in 69 games and has also scored 25 goals, a total that is tied with Quinn for third among first-year players. Peterka’s 39 assists rank third among rookies.
